Eagles honored by SoCon media
georgiasouthernlogo


    A day after the Southern Conference's football coaches selections were released, the conference office on Wednesday announced the SoCon's Sports Media Association's All-Conference Teams.
    The teams featured more of the same but with a few differences from the coaches' picks.
    Similar to the coaches' votes, GSU's Brent Russell and head coach Jeff Monken were picked as the Defensive Player of the Year and the Head Coach of the Year, respectively.
    Wofford running back Eric Breitenstein became the consensus Offensive Player of the Year by winning the media's Roy M. “Legs” Hawley award.
    Chattanooga quarterback Terrell Robinson, who shared the top freshman honor in the coaches' voting, was named the Freshman of the Year by the media association.
    There was only one difference for the Eagles on the All-SoCon First Team. William Maxwell, a Second Team selection by the coaches, joined Brett Moore as one of the top offensive linemen.
    Maxwell led GSU with 96 knockdowns and posted four games of over 10 knockdowns, including a season-high 17 at Wofford.
    The media's All-Conference Second Team added Robert Brown to the coaches' list of honorees. Brown joined quarterback Jaybo Shaw  on the All-Conference Second Team Offense after leading the team with 834 yards rushing on 130 carries.
    Consensus selections between the two All-Conference Teams include: First Team Specialists Adrian Mora and Laron Scott; First Team Defense members Russell and Scott; and Second Team Defense selection John Douglas.
